First off, let's get into what glass blowing actually involves. Glass blowing is an art form and a manufacturing process where you heat glass to super high temperatures until it becomes malleable. We're talking temperatures that can range from 1000°F to 2000°F (about 538°C to 1093°C). At these extreme temps, the glass is like a glowing, gooey blob that you shape using various tools and techniques.

Now, why do we even need gloves in glass blowing? Well, it's obvious, right? You don't want to burn your hands! The heat from the glass can cause serious burns in a split second. Gloves act as a barrier between your skin and the scorching-hot glass. But not just any gloves will do. You need gloves that are specifically designed to handle these high temperatures.

One thing to keep in mind is that different stages of glass blowing require different levels of protection. When you're first heating the glass in the furnace, you'll need gloves that can handle the intense heat. But as the glass cools down a bit and you start shaping it, you might be able to get away with gloves that offer a bit less heat resistance but more dexterity.
